HANDOVER NOTE — from P. Andresson to L. Vey

Lena,

Picking up where I left off on the legacy pricing push. Short version: roughly 900 customers are still on Breckline-era rates, some untouched for six years. Plan is a staged 12% uplift starting Q2, grandfathering only the Marvale accounts. Expect pushback — Support has scripts ready, and Finance should model churn at 5–8%. Don't announce before the renewal cycle closes. Everything else is in the shared folder. The underlying strategy is summarised in the confidential note below.

management briefing: Project Zorix slips by six weeks because of the audit delay.

## Grafmem Environments

Grafmem, our GPU memory profiler sidecar, runs in sandbox, staging, and prod-observe. Sandbox has full capture enabled; prod-observe samples at low frequency and strips tensor contents before export, which is the part security folks usually care about.

Access is read-only everywhere except sandbox. The prod-observe configuration values are listed below.

deployment values, bahop-tahog:
[kasvan]
port = 11211
team = kasdor
host = kasvan.orvexforge.example
region = lower-3
access_code = ac_76e68d
timeout_ms = 2000

Migration step 4 — moving the Querrel relevance tuning notes into the new Tunestack format. Quick one for the sync: copy each boost rule into its own stanza, drop the legacy synonym weights (they're ignored now), and re-run the offline eval before merging. Scores shifted under 1% in our trial, so don't panic. The converted service config ends up looking like this.

config for hawip-bahop:
[fendor]
host = fendor.paliqworks.corp
user = fendor_svc
database = fendor_prod

**Q: How do I regain admin access to the Gridsmith crossword generator before a release cut?**

Gridsmith locks its puzzle-compilation console after three failed sign-ins, which commonly happens during release week when staging credentials rotate. Do not reset the word-bank database; that invalidates every queued puzzle. Instead, open the recovery prompt from the console footer and confirm the build number matches the release branch. When prompted, enter the recovery passphrase shown directly below this answer.

unlock words, bawef-kahap: sorax-sorir-quenys-aldok